Cell Biology Services

The Cell Biology Services provides centralized access to all of the facilities, instrumentation, and technical expertise necessary to carry out the complex cell biology protocols required to create genetically engineered mouse models. An assortment of services are offered, including cell line importation, ES cell and primary cell derivation, cell line expansion, gene-targeting (electroporation, drug selection and clone picking), transfection/nucleofection optimization of non-mouse lines, and CRISPR modification of cell lines. Other service offerings include custom projects, training, and provision of tested reagents and supplies. The Cell Biology Service has in its possession several high value and high demand mouse ES cell lines and has been successful in generating genetically modified mice on a variety of inbred strains. In addition, we have extensive experience importing ES cell lines from the KOMP consortium members and generating germline mice using these ES cell lines.

Electroporation- Approximately 25ug of a DNA construct is transfected into 15 million ES cells using the BTX ECM830 Electroporation system. After electroporation, the ES cells are exposed to drug resistance selection, and the surviving ES colonies are picked into 96-well plates for continued growth. These isolated ES clones are triplicated in 96-well plates. One set is stored at -80 C, and the others are prepared for DNA analysis. After homologous recombinants have been identified, clones from the corresponding 96-well plates are thawed, expanded for stock, submitted for chromosome counts, and DNA isolated for further confirmation.

ES Cell Preparation for Microinjection - Coordination and scheduling of injection of targeted ES cell clones, including expansion and preparation on day of microinjection to thin the MEF cells and re-suspend in hepes buffered media for delivery to the Microinjection Service.

Cell Line Importation Service - All cell lines destined for in vivouse must be tested for the presence of pathogens by the Laboratory Animal Health Services Diagnostic Laboratory. Upon request, the Cell Biology Service will receive your newly-acquired cell line and expand it in our BSL2 laboratory. After expansion, cells will be frozen and a sample sent to the Diagnostic Laboratory for pathogen testing. If cells are pathogen-free, the frozen vials will be released to you or moved to the main Cell Biology Service lab in the GRB for further manipulation.

ES Cell-line, MEF, and Primary Cell Derivations - ES and MEF cells line derivations available for all strains available through JAX Mice and Services or private stains within the investigators laboratory. Bank stock expansion sizes, quality testing, and chromosome counting can all be customized for the researchers needs. Additionally, primary cell derivations are available.

CRISPR Modification of Cell Lines - Modifications of both mouse and non-mouse lines though CRISPR are available, including generation of CRISPR materials and screening with our Molecular Biology Service.

Transfection/Nucleofection of Cell Lines - Optimization of transfection though lipotransfection reagents or Nucleofection is available for both cell lines and primary lines.

FBS Screening

At regular intervals, FBS from several suppliers is screened in order to select inventory that is supportive of ES cell growth. Serum is purchased in bulk to reduce cost for all interested parties.
